Quantum Simulation Technologies, Inc.
Cambridge, US · Founded 2018 · Delaware corporation · 7 known investors
Find your way into Quantum Simulation Technologies, Inc.
Platform for high-throughput material property simulation based on quantum mechanics.
Founders & leadership
Quantum Simulation Technologies, Inc. was founded in 2018 by Toru Shiozaki.

Non-dilutive funding · 6 SBIR/STTR awards
Federal grants — no equity taken| Agency | Phase | Year | Amount |
|---|---|---|---|
| National Institutes of Health (NIH)National Institutes of Health | Phase I | 2023 | $273.4K |
| National Institutes of Health (NIH)National Institutes of Health | Phase I | 2023 | $148.9K |
| National Institutes of Health (NIH)National Institutes of Health | Phase I | 2023 | $148.6K |
| National Science Foundation | Phase I | 2022 | $256K |
| Department of Energy | Phase I | 2022 | $250K |
| National Institutes of Health (NIH)National Institutes of Health | Phase I | 2021 | $147.5K |
Source: SBIR.gov award data (U.S. Small Business Administration). SBIR/STTR awards are competitive federal R&D grants and contracts — non-dilutive capital alongside any venture rounds above.
